Vista Investment Partners LLC reduced its position in The Allstate Co. (NYSE:ALL – Free Report) by 10.6%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 3,431 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after selling 407 shares during the period. Vista Investment Partners LLC’s holdings in Allstate were worth $710,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Allstate Trading Up 0.2%
Shares of ALL opened at $199.41 on Tuesday. The Allstate Co. has a 12-month low of $156.66 and a 12-month high of $213.18. The firm has a market capitalization of $52.81 billion, a P/E ratio of 11.74, a P/E/G ratio of 1.01 and a beta of 0.35. The firm has a 50-day moving average price of $200.53 and a 200 day moving average price of $196.80. The company has a current ratio of 0.36, a quick ratio of 0.40 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.42.
Allstate declared that its Board of Directors has approved a stock repurchase program on Wednesday, February 26th that authorizes the company to repurchase $1.50 billion in outstanding shares. This repurchase authorization authorizes the insurance provider to repurchase up to 3% of its stock through open market purchases. Stock repurchase programs are often an indication that the company’s board believes its stock is undervalued.
Allstate Announces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, July 1st. Shareholders of record on Monday, June 9th will be paid a dividend of $1.00 per share. The ex-dividend date is Monday, June 9th. This represents a $4.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.01%. Allstate’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 27.32%.

Allstate Company Profile
The Allstate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ides property and casualty, and other insurance products in the United States and Canada. It operates in five segments: Allstate Protection; Protection Services; Allstate Health and Benefits; Run-off Property-Liability; and Corporate and Other segments.
